2人贊同了該回答
? 分類: 電腦/網(wǎng)絡(luò) >>程序設(shè)計 >>其他編程語言
解析:
插入HTML十四、在中插入HTML代碼
?。ㄒ唬┎迦際TML代碼的方法
1、在設(shè)計視圖中插入HTML代碼
?。?)方法一:
?、購?fù)制HTML代碼。
②在DW設(shè)計視圖中鼠標定位在想要插入代碼處,按右鍵點插入HTML。
③點“編輯菜單粘貼HTML”。
?。?)方法二:
①在DW設(shè)計視圖中鼠標定位在想要插入代碼處,按右鍵點插入HTML。
?、谠赿出的“插入HTML<>”窗口中的括號<>中間輸入代碼。
?、垡庉嬓薷拇a,這樣做:右擊標簽編輯標簽。
2、在代碼視圖中插入HTML代碼
在代碼視圖中的標記<head>和</head>之間或者在標記<body>和</body>之間輸入代碼即可。
【例1】在網(wǎng)頁中插入Google搜索引擎的方法
?、俚卿浘W(wǎng)址:google
?、邳c“google大全”按鈕。
?、埸c“google免費” 按鈕。
?、苓x擇并復(fù)制其提供的全部代碼。
?、菰贒W設(shè)計窗口中鼠標定位在想要插入google搜索引擎處,按右鍵點插入HTML。
?、蘧庉嫴藛握迟NHTML。
【例2】在自己的網(wǎng)頁中插入百度搜索引擎的方法。
①登錄網(wǎng)址:baidu
?、邳c“網(wǎng)站登錄”按鈕。
?、埸c“免費搜索代碼” 按鈕。
?、苓x擇并復(fù)制其提供的全部代碼。
?、菰贒W設(shè)計窗口中鼠標定位在想要插入百度搜索引擎處,按右鍵點插入HTML。
⑥編輯菜單粘貼HTML。
【一句話技巧】
1、將原代碼中所有的空格、另起行等去掉,所有代碼緊緊靠在一起,(不會影響代碼的解釋),則網(wǎng)頁代碼的大小可以縮小一半左右。
2、在添加表單時,為了排版方便,一般都把表單建在表格單元格中,原代碼中即為“<td><form>……</form></td>”,如果把<form>和<td>的位置在原代碼中交換一下,變?yōu)椤?ltform><td>……</td></form>”,再去瀏覽網(wǎng)頁,表單后多加的一個空行就沒有了,并且更加美觀。
?。ǘ┏S玫拇a
1、插入音樂視頻的代碼
在網(wǎng)頁中插入播放聲音(如mp3等)、AVI動畫和電影文件(如MPG等)的代碼:
在代碼窗口中的<body>和</body>之間插入以下代碼:
<Embed src=urlwidth="寬度"height="高度"AUTOSTART="TRUE│false" LOOP="TRUE"></Embed>
【注解】
<EMBED…………………起始標記
SRC="url"……………源文件名
width="450"…………播放器的寬度
height="380"…………播放器的高度
HIDDEN="TRUE"………隱藏方式(對播放聲音文件有用,對播放視頻無用)
AUTOSTART="TRUE"……自動播放
autostart="false"……不自動播放,點擊播放按鈕后才播放。
LOOP="TRUE"…………循環(huán)播放
NAME="MySound"………嵌入對象名
</EMBED>………………結(jié)束標記
【例3】打開網(wǎng)頁并點擊播放器的播放按鈕后才播放視頻文件kkk.mpg:
<Embed src=kkk.mpgwidth="450"height="380" autostart="false" ></Embed>
【技巧】此法對制作課件特別有用,可在網(wǎng)頁當前頁播放視頻動畫。但是,打開網(wǎng)頁時播放器總在網(wǎng)頁的左側(cè),如何定位播放器的位置呢?其實插入此代碼可以在設(shè)計視圖中利用層來完成,實現(xiàn)方法是:在DW中的設(shè)計視圖,插入層,鼠標定位于層內(nèi),在層內(nèi)插入代碼(按右鍵點插入HTML,在d出的“插入HTML<>”窗口中的括號<>中間輸入代碼。如果要編輯修改代碼,這樣做:右擊標簽編輯標簽。)。通過移動層就可以準確定位播放器的位置了。
【視頻格式轉(zhuǎn)換】用超級解霸或會聲會影可將VCD中的某個視頻文件(.DAT)轉(zhuǎn)換為視頻文件(.mpg)。
【例4】打開網(wǎng)頁后自動播放(就象背景音樂)聲音文件mlh.mp3:
<Embed src=mlh.mp3 HIDDEN="TRUE" AUTOSTART="TRUE"></Embed>
2、插入播放背景音樂(wav、midi、mp3)的代碼
只要在代碼窗口中的<head>和</head>標簽之間以下代碼即可:
<bgsound src=Music File Name loop=n>
【注】①Music File Name是背景音樂文件名,其格式可以是:.mid,.mp3,.wav,.wma,.rmi。
②n表示循環(huán)次數(shù),若n為-1則表示無限循環(huán)。
?、劬W(wǎng)頁文件和音樂文件要在同一文件夾中。
【例5】無限循環(huán)播放背景音樂mlh.mp3:
<bgsound src=mlh.mp3 loop="-1">
3、插入滾動文本的代碼
在代碼窗口中的<body>和</body>之間插入滾動文本的代碼:
<marquee direction=left│rigth│up│down behavior=scroll│slide│alternate loop=n
width=寬度 height=高度 scrollamount=滾動速度 scrolldelay=滾動延遲時間 bgcolor=背景顏色>
要滾動的文本或圖像
</marquee>
【說明】
?、賒irection屬性:用于設(shè)置滾動的方向,取值可以是left、rigth、up或down,分別代表向左、向右、向上或向下滾動。
?、赽ehavior屬性:用于設(shè)置滾動的方式,scroll表示循環(huán)滾動,slide表示只滾動一次,alternate表示來回滾動。
?、踠oop屬性:用于設(shè)置滾動的次數(shù)。若未指定,對于scroll和alternate滾動方式而言,將一直滾動下去。
④width,height屬性:width用于設(shè)置滾動的行程(水平方向滾動)和寬度(垂直方向滾動),height用于設(shè)置滾動區(qū)域的高度。
?、輘crollamount屬性:用于設(shè)置滾動的速度。
?、辳crolldelay屬性:用于設(shè)置滾動一次后的延遲時間,單位為毫秒。
?、遙gcolor屬性:用于設(shè)置滾動區(qū)域的背景顏色。
【例6】插入向上向上滾動的文本。
<marquee direction=up height=100 width=95% scrollamount=1 scrolldelay=20 >
<p><font color="red">本站新聞</font></p>
本網(wǎng)站今日試開通,有些功能還不太完善。請大家批評指正,謝謝??! </marquee>
注:以上分別是代碼,只要在網(wǎng)頁中插入這些代碼即可。其中direction=up表示滾動方向(向上),
height=100表示滾動的單元格高度(100),width="95%"表示滾動新聞?wù)紗卧駥挾鹊陌俜直龋瑂crollamount=1表示每次滾動的象素數(shù)(1個象素),scrolldelay=20表示滾動間隔時間(每20毫秒滾動一次)。
【例7】插入向左的滾動文本。
<marquee direction=left behavior=alternate width=90% height=20 scrollamount=1
scrolldelay=5 bgcolor=#eeffee>
歡迎光臨本網(wǎng)站——祝你早日成為大蝦!</marquee>
【例8】插入向左滾動的圖像
<marquee direction=left behavior=alternate width=90% height=20 scrollamount=2
scrolldelay=5 bgcolor=#eeffee><img src=gif_/x1.gif><img
src="gif_/x2.gif"><img src=gif_/x3.gif>
</marquee>
【例9】在網(wǎng)頁中插入表格式(2行1列)并創(chuàng)建超鏈接的向上滾動文本,運行效果是: 友情鏈接
清華大學(xué)出版社
新思維計算機學(xué)校
天極網(wǎng)
實現(xiàn)的HTML代碼如下:
<>
<head>
<title>Untitled Document</title>
<meta -equiv="Content-Type" content="text/charset=gb2312">
</head>
<body bgcolor="#FFFFFF" text="#000000">
<table width=176 border=1 cellspacing="0" cellpadding="0" bgcolor="#339999"
bordercolor="#339999" align=center>
<tr><td height=17><font color="#FFFFFF"><center>
友情鏈接</center></font></td></tr>……表格第1行
<tr class="page_speeder_1637690124" bgcolor="#eeffee">……行間距,表格第2行開始
<td height=140>
<marquee scrollamount='1' scrolldelay='50' direction='up' width='176'
height='140' onMouseOver='this.stop()' onMouseOut='this.start()'>
<a href="tup.tsinghua.edu" target='_blank'>清華大學(xué)出版社</a><br>
<a href="pcedu" target='_blank'>新思維計算機學(xué)校</a><br>
<a href="yesky" target='_blank'>天極網(wǎng)</a>
</marquee>
</td></tr>……………………………………表格第2行結(jié)束
</table>
</body>
</>
4、設(shè)置頁面左邊距,上邊距的代碼
設(shè)置頁面的左邊距和上邊距,可使頁面元素緊靠邊線,避免“留空”影響美觀。其代碼是:
<body leftmargin=頁面左邊距的值 topmargin=頁面上邊距的值></body>
【例10】將頁面左邊距設(shè)為0,上邊距設(shè)為0。只需在頁面插入如下代碼:
<body leftmargin=0 topmargin=0></body>
5、從其他網(wǎng)站的網(wǎng)頁上獲取代碼,并將其插入到自己的網(wǎng)頁。
1、獲取代碼:打開其他網(wǎng)頁,點擊“查看”菜單下的“源文件”或者右擊網(wǎng)頁中的對象再點擊“查看源文件”。即可看到網(wǎng)頁的源代碼,在出現(xiàn)的記事本中查找到標記對<script>和</script>以及標記對之間的所需內(nèi)容。并將他們一起復(fù)制到剪貼板。
2、將代碼插入到自己的網(wǎng)頁:編輯自己的網(wǎng)頁,在代碼視圖中的</head>和</head>之間粘貼入代碼。
【例11】將xky.nease/index上的日歷代碼插入到自己網(wǎng)頁中。
?、俚卿浘W(wǎng)站xky.nease/index,右擊網(wǎng)頁上的日歷查看源文件。
?、谠诔霈F(xiàn)的記事本中查找到標記對<script>和</script>以及標記對之間所包含的日歷內(nèi)容。
?、蹖擞泴?ltscript>和</script>以及標記對之間所包含的日歷內(nèi)容一起復(fù)制到剪貼板。
?、芫庉嬜约旱木W(wǎng)頁,在代碼視圖中的</head>和</head>之間粘貼入代碼。
6、消去超級鏈接下劃線的代碼
把以下的STYLE放在HEAD中間
<style>
a{text-decoration:none}
</style>
1、打開Sublime text3,新建一個HTML文檔,并且建立好框架。
2、輸入代碼:
<table>
<tr>
<td>Student</td>
<td><input type="text" name="student"></td>
</tr>
<tr>
<td>Height</td>
<td><input type="text" name="height"></td>
</tr>
<tr>
<td colspan=2>
<input type="button"?name="add" value="add">
</td>
</tr>
</table>
設(shè)立兩行文本輸入框,并且提示可以增加的按鈕。
3、<table?id="mainTable">
為標簽加上id方便定位。
4、加上監(jiān)聽事件的函數(shù)。
onclick="adding()"
然后連接js文檔。
<script src="test.js"></script>
5、function?adding(){
var table = document.getElementById("mainTable")
var addTr = table.insertRow(2)
}
創(chuàng)建函數(shù),然后設(shè)定兩個變量。一個用于定位標簽位置,另一個增加行數(shù)在第二行。測試一下,多次點擊確實會往下移動。
6、var addTd = addTr.insertCell()
addTd.innerHTML = "新增"
除了要增加tr還要增加td,并且增加文本提示。
7、稍微修改一下變量名字。再增加文本輸入框。
function adding(){
var table = document.getElementById("mainTable")
var addTr = table.insertRow(2)
var td1 = addTr.insertCell()
td1.innerHTML = "新增"
var td2 = addTr.insertCell()
td2.innerHTML = "<input type='text 'name='newnew' >"
}
發(fā)布于2023-05-15